请求库的文档显示,requests.get()方法总是返回unicode。但是当我试图知道返回了什么编码时,我看到了"windows-1251“。这是个问题。UnicodeEncodeError: 'ascii' codec can't encode characters in position 256-263: ordinal not in range(128)
是Python2.7
当我在print中直接使用unicode字符串时,我看到一个字符串具有与我的字符串中相同的字符。当我将它嵌入到某个容器(放入列表、映射等)中时,str表示将unicode字符转换为\uXXXX表示。in position 6-8: ordinal not in range(128)[u'abc123\u0430\u0431\u0432']>>> prin